How are cases of employees moving from one job to another addressed in terms of background checks in Guatemala?

In Guatemala, when employees move from one job to another, background checks may be required again, depending on the new company's policies. Each employer may have its own protocols for assessing employee suitability, even if they have previously undergone verifications in previous jobs.

What are the laws and measures in Venezuela to confront cases of crimes against the environment?

Crimes against the environment are punishable by law in Venezuela. The Environmental Criminal Law and other regulations establish legal provisions to prevent, investigate and punish cases of environmental crimes, such as air, water and soil pollution, illegal felling of trees, illegal hunting and fishing, trafficking of protected species. and other acts that damage the environment. The competent authorities, such as the Ministry of Popular Power for Ecosocialism and Water and the Public Ministry, work to protect the environment and prosecute those responsible for these crimes. It seeks to preserve natural resources and guarantee a healthy environment for future generations.
